Today is the first annual Patterns For Paws doggy fashion show and cocktail party to benefit the Amanda Foundation. If you’re not familiar with this charity, its goals are to rescue and rehome dogs and cats from “death row” in Los Angeles. To help promote and raise money for their cause, they’ve asked dog fashion designers to create awesome costumes for some lucky, adoptable dogs to wear in the show. Some famous celebrities will also escort the dogs down the runway.

I think this is a great cause and a particularly unique way of raising awareness and support for the Amanda Foundation. But really, like any fashion show, donÂ’t we want to know what the stars are wearing? And in this case, the dogsÂ’ fashionable looks really make this event special.
